When legal disputes arise, parties involved often seek to find a resolution through a settlement agreement. A template settlement agreement is a structured document that outlines the terms and conditions of the settlement between parties involved in a dispute. It acts as a blueprint that guides the parties through the resolution process and ensures that all parties are clear on the agreed terms.
A template settlement agreement typically includes key details such as the parties involved, the nature of the dispute, the agreed resolution, and any other relevant terms and conditions. By using a template settlement agreement, parties can save time and resources by following a standardized process that has been proven to be effective in resolving disputes.

When using a template settlement agreement, parties should take care to customize the agreement to fit the specific circumstances of their dispute. While the template provides a general framework for the agreement, parties may need to make adjustments to ensure that the terms are tailored to their unique situation. This may involve adding specific provisions or clauses, or making changes to the language used in the agreement.
It is also important for parties to seek legal advice when using a template settlement agreement. An experienced attorney can help to review the agreement and ensure that it accurately reflects the parties’ intentions and protects their rights. In some cases, legal counsel may even be able to help negotiate more favorable terms on behalf of their clients, ensuring that the settlement agreement is fair and equitable for all parties involved.
